Welcome to Cairo ...The city of Cairo is located in Alexander County<1> and is the County Seat for Alexander County. The pronunciation of Cairo: KAIR-oh<2> Cairo was established in 1837. From the Census Estimates for 2019, Cairo has a population of 2,095 people<3> (see below for details). The community of Cairo is 310 feet [94 m] above sea level.<4>. Time Zone: Cairo lies in the Central Time Zone (CST/CDT) and observes daylight saving time Cairo is located in the (618) area code. The ZIP code for Cairo: 62914<5> Population Details ...Taken from the 2019 Census Estimates, Cairo had an population of 2,095 people. This is a decrease of 26% since the 2010 Census (or a decrease of 42.32% since the 2000 Census). At the time of the 2010 Census, Cairo had a population of 2,831 people (or 34.5% of the total population of Alexander County). This makes Cairo the county's most populous community. The population of Cairo represents 0.02% of the population of Illinois (which has 12,830,632 people), making it the state's 435th most populous community. With a 2010 count of 2,831 people, the population of Cairo decreased 22.05% from the 2000 Census (with a count of 3,632 people). More information can be found on the Census Page for Cairo. Communities Also Named Cairo ...Using our Gazetteer, we found that there are 29 communities that are also named Cairo - they are located in Alabama, Arkansas, Florida (2), Georgia (2), Indiana, Iowa, Kansas, Kentucky, Mississippi (3), Missouri, Montana, Nebraska, New York, North Carolina, Ohio (2), Oklahoma, Ontario (3), Oregon, Tennessee (2), Texas and West Virginia.
